An Egyptian Polychrome Terracotta Canopic Jar Lid, 18th Dynasty, 1540-1292 B.C.

This Egyptian polychrome terracotta canopic jar lid from the 18th Dynasty (1540-1292 B.C.) features painted decoration and represents funerary art of ancient Egypt. The artifact demonstrates the sophisticated craftsmanship and religious significance of objects created for the afterlife.
